Embark on a birdwatching adventure in Georgia, a paradise for bird enthusiasts. Choose from a range of tours, from a 1-day excursion to a 12-day journey, each offering a unique opportunity to witness the region’s diverse birdlife.
On a 1-day tour, explore locations like Kumisi Lake, Jandari Lake, and Nadarbazevi Lake. Keep an eye out for species such as the Pygmy Cormorant, Dalmatian Pelican, and Imperial Eagle.
Opt for a 2-day tour to visit the Javakheti Lakes, Gudauri, and Kazbegi. Spot the Ruddy Shelduck, Armenian Gull, and Steppe Eagle.
For a more immersive experience, choose a 3-day tour focusing on Chachuna or Javakheti. Discover semi-deserts, wetlands, and mountain species, including the Little Bustard and Black Francolin.
In September, witness the spectacular bird migration in Batumi, where millions of raptors funnel through a narrow bottleneck on their way to Africa.
In March, embark on a winter journey from the frozen cliffs of Kazbegi to the golden steppes of Vashlovani, revealing Georgia’s most elusive birds.
In May, take a grand ten-day circuit through Georgia’s finest birding habitats, perfect for those seeking both endemics and spectacular migrants.
